The video tutorial introduces the genre of informational text, focusing on the story 'The Long Long Journey' by Sandra Markle. It highlights key vocabulary, provides insights into the author's background, and narrates the journey of a young godwit. The tutorial encourages active reading strategies, such as asking questions and looking for evidence. It concludes with discussion questions to deepen understanding.
